Basics of paper piecing
Making patchworks is fun with paper piecing. You arrange and cut pieces in a specified order. It's similar to painting with numbers. Make sure you have enough fabric on each piece to cover the light outer lines. Also, make sure all pieces overlap the light outer line by 1/4 inch, if possible.
If you are ready for sewing, a pattern with a cutting sheet should be used. Judy Niemeyer's template is great for beginners. This pattern has a numerical listing of all the sewing lines. Next, cut out a rectangular piece. This will let you see the overlap between triangles. It allows you cut a larger amount of fabric than usual.

Templates
Easy to sew a block of patchwork using paper-piecing template. These templates have instructions for how to line up pieces, pin seam lines, and sew close to the template edge. They include seam allowance markings. The seam lines can be used to guide your sewing.
There are many options for templates to help you create paper-piecing patterns. Free templates can be found online and on other sites. Some are JPEGs, others are PDFs. It is best to use a template which has at least 1/4 inch seam allowance.
Hexagon templates
First, print the hexagon pattern in the desired size. Next, trace the shapes onto a piece a cardboard. Then, cut the hexagons using a ruler and/or a cutter. To hold them flat, you can use a fabric glue stick.
You can also use die-cut paper or manila file organizers to create your own hexagon templates. If you use colored file folders, be sure to use a different color paper so the design will not bleed onto your fabric. After cutting around the template with a fabric knife, leave a 1/4-inch seam allowance. Fold the template in half along one side and then fold over the other. For a perfect crease, you can finger press the fabric.

Y seams
Paper piecing patchwork is common and Y seams can be used. However, it is important to learn how to sew them correctly. A Y seam is essentially three seams arranged in an Y shape when they're viewed together. You can draw a Y seam using an iron-off marker. You'll need a seam allowance of 1/4 inch on all sides of the square you want to sew into a 'Y seam'.
Sew Y seams and remember to stop at the pattern's stitch line. This will prevent any puckering from the block. Also, when you start sewing a Y seam, don't forget to press the fabric down so that it won't wiggle out of place.
